The clinical and cost-effectiveness of lumbar fusion surgery for patients with persistent, severe low back pain: FusiOn veRsus bEst coNServatIve Care (the FORENSIC-Australia trial)

入选标准

  • A patient will be eligible for inclusion if ALL of the following criteria apply:
  • Adults aged 18-65 years old. Patients over 65 years old are excluded given the increasing prevalence of spinal stenosis seen in older adults i.e. a change in pathology involving neurological compression requiring a different surgery.
  • Episode of low back pain (lasting 6 months or longer)
  • Low back pain severity is more than or equal to 6 on a 0-10 numeric rating scale (NRS)
  • With or without previous discectomy/decompression
  • Have undergone one or more of the following previous treatment for LBP recommended in guidelines/standards:
  • ostructured and supervised exercise therapy with or without manual therapy, with a healthcare professional
  • ostructured and supervised psychological programme
  • ostructured and supervised combined physical and psychological programme (CPPP)
  • ostructured and supervised programme of treatment led by a pain service
  • oradiofrequency denervation
  • (Previous recommended treatment(s) may have been delivered virtually, face to face, individually or in a group.)
  • Recent evidence of lumbar spine degenerative changes using appropriate imaging (Magnetic Resonance Imaging (within the last 12 months) [MRI] +/- Single Photon Emission Computed Tomography-Computed Tomography [SPECT-CT]).
  • Assessed as suitable for both LFS at 1 or 2 lumbar spine levels and BCC by a participating surgeon
  • Able to give full informed consent

排除标准

  • A patient will not be eligible for the study if ANY of the following apply:
  • Has low back-related leg pain more severe than their low back pain
  • Has pain in other body regions that is more severe than their low back pain
  • Radiculopathy or claudication or clinical signs of nerve compression where the treatment plan includes offering direct or indirect spinal decompression along with the fusion
  • Other reasons indicated for LFS (e.g. lumbar spine deformity, infection, tumours, instability due to spondylolisthesis of grade 2 or above, spinal fracture, systemic inflammatory disease)
  • Previous (or attempted) LFS
  • Psychiatric conditions (e.g., diagnosed personality disorders, post-traumatic stress disorder, drug or alcohol abuse/addictions, diagnosis of severe depression)
  • Is pregnant
